Jan Hörl (born October 16, 1998 ) is an Austrian ski jumper .

Career

Jan Hörl started regularly in the Alpine Cup of ski jumpers in 2014 . In this competition series he achieved a total of three daily victories by February 2018: on January 13 and 14, 2018 in Hinterzarten and on February 18, 2018 in Kranj, Slovenia . He had previously participated in the Nordic Junior World Ski Championships 2018 in Kandersteg . There he first took fifth place in the individual competition on the normal hill on February 1, 2018. Then he won two medals with silver in the men's team competition with Mika Schwann, Maximilian Lienher and Clemens Leitner and bronze in the mixed team with Claudia Purker , Sophie Mair and Leitner.

On March 3, 2018, he made his debut in the ski jumping Continental Cup in Rena, Norway, with a 31st place in the competition on the large hill. In the Ski Jumping Grand Prix 2018 he reached 54th place overall. On January 3, 2019, he was able to qualify for the first time for a ski jumping World Cup competition in Innsbruck as part of the 67th Four Hills Tournament as a member of the so-called "national group" . In this competition, which took place one day later, he scored his first World Cup points as 29th straight away. On January 19, 2019, he took part in the team competition in Zakopane with the Austrian team and, together with Daniel Huber , Michael Hayböck and Stefan Kraft, achieved his first podium finish in the World Cup in second place. He achieved his best position in an individual competition on January 27, 2019 in Sapporo, Japan, with 15th place. At the 2019 World Championships in Seefeld in Tirol , he was nominated for the normal hill competition and reached 44th place there.
